Foros del Web » Programando para Internet » PHP »

hacer un insert en mysql con caracteres especiales y apostrofes

Estas en el tema de hacer un insert en mysql con caracteres especiales y apostrofes en el foro de PHP en Foros del Web. que función debo aplicar para realizar un insert en mysql si el campo es alfanumerico y tiene apostrofes, por ejemplo $wtexto="l'horta"; $sql="insert into tabla (texto) ...
  #1 (permalink)  
Antiguo 07/06/2007, 11:01
 
Fecha de Ingreso: agosto-2002
Ubicación: Lleida
Mensajes: 506
Antigüedad: 21 años, 7 meses
Puntos: 0
hacer un insert en mysql con caracteres especiales y apostrofes

que función debo aplicar para realizar un insert en mysql si el campo es alfanumerico y tiene apostrofes, por ejemplo

$wtexto="l'horta";
$sql="insert into tabla (texto) values ('$wtexto')";

he visualizado phpmyadmin y el insert lo hace con doble comilla simple, con que funcion se hace?
  #2 (permalink)  
Antiguo 07/06/2007, 11:04
Avatar de mauled  
Fecha de Ingreso: marzo-2005
Ubicación: Cd. de México.
Mensajes: 3.001
Antigüedad: 19 años, 1 mes
Puntos: 33
De acuerdo Re: hacer un insert en mysql con caracteres especiales y apostrofes

Lo que puedes usar es addslashes() al momento de guardar la información y para cuando lo vayas a mostrar usas stripslashes().

Saludillos.
  #3 (permalink)  
Antiguo 07/06/2007, 11:20
 
Fecha de Ingreso: agosto-2002
Ubicación: Lleida
Mensajes: 506
Antigüedad: 21 años, 7 meses
Puntos: 0
Re: hacer un insert en mysql con caracteres especiales y apostrofes

LO PRUEBO, gracias por la inmediatez
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:57.